About this listen

Four days earlier. Maddie’s partner Vince is first on the scene. A single mother has been stabbed to death in her own home. And her terrified young daughter is trapped under the floorboards. Jade saw everything – but can remember nothing. Now. A rare Saturday morning off for Detective Maddie Ives. She’s about to have a long, relaxing shower when she gets the call: There’s been another one … Ron and Sandy Blackman’s brutalised bodies are found in the hallway of their idyllic rural home. They’ve been stabbed multiple times; Ron’s hands are tied tightly behind his back; Sandy has several fingernails ripped out. Both crime scenes look like robberies gone wrong – but Maddie is not convinced. The key to the mystery lies with 11-year-old Jade.
